Jim Echols' Cajun Spice
Source: Terry Bullick, Calgary Herald 5-3-89

One of the guides, Jim Echols, gave me this recipe. I would prepare monster-sized batches of it for him and the other guides to use in preparing blackened (Cajun) trout. A special surprise for guests at shore lunches. Also try it in hamburgers, on sauteed chicken or turkey, and on popcorn.

1 tbsp paprika
1 tsp onion powder
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tsp ginger powder
3/4 tsp black pepper
1/2 tsp oregano
1 tsp salt
1 tsp cayenne powder
1 tsp crushed dried chile pepper
3/4 tsp white pepper
1/2 tsp thyme

Mix all ingredients together in a small bowl. Store in an airtight container.
